⚡ Application Scenario
- Home Backup Power
Ensures uninterrupted electricity during grid outages, keeping essential appliances running.
- Solar Energy Storage
Stores excess solar energy generated during the day for use at night, maximizing self-consumption.
- Energy Cost Optimization
Reduces electricity bills by shifting energy usage to off-peak hours.
- Off-Grid & Hybrid Use
Suitable for both grid-connected and off-grid residential applications.
